    Title: Lesbian Love records
    Creator: Love, B.
    Source: June L. Mazer Lesbian Archives
    Identifier/Call Number: LSC.2207
    Physical Description: 1 Linear Feet (1 carton)
    Date (inclusive): circa 1990
    Abstract: B. Love was a radio personality who hosted shows on the listener-sponsored radio station KPFK, based out of North Hollywood, California. The content of the programs was based on lesbian lives and ranged from issues of spirituality to call-in shows and interviews. This collection consists of 36 audio reels containing interviews, poetry, outtakes, and other audio recordings from her radio program "Lesbian Love."

    Sponsor

    The June L. Mazer Lesbian Archive   at UCLA is an outreach and collection-building partnership between the June L. Mazer Lesbian Archives , the UCLA Center for the Study of Women (CSW) , and the UCLA Library  . These collections expand the pool of primary source materials available to researchers and to the community at large. This partnership was initiated by CSW and is funded by the National Endowment for the Humanities (NEH) to inventory, organize, preserve, and digitize more than eighty Mazer collections pertaining to lesbian and feminist activism and writings.

    Biographical History

    B. Love was a radio personality who hosted shows on the listener-sponsored radio station KPFK, based out of North Hollywood, California. The content was based on lesbian lives and ranged from issues of spirituality to call-in shows and interviews. Lesbian Love was one of these shows.

    Scope and Content

    This collection consists of 36 audio reels containing interviews, poetry, outtakes, and other audio recordings from the radio program Lesbian Love, broadcast on KPFK.
